WAITING FOR WORLD'S END.—The end of the world has not yet bean registered. Which must be a sore disappointment to those numbers of reformed sect of the Savonth Day Adventists who confidently awaited the end of the world. At Patchogue, Long Island, Robert Reidt was the leader of those who expected the end. He sold all his property to pay off his debts, and with his family repair- ed to a neighbouring hill, from whence he believed he would be wafted on a cloud, to a mountain near San Diego, where with the 144,000 oloct ho would watch the end of the world. The photo abows him and bis family on hillside near Patchogue where they constantly engaged in prayer.

WELL-WON TROPHY.-Governor - Nellis Ross is showa receiving the trophy Wyoming won for the greatest percentage gala la votes cast for president-37,7 por cent. William P. Larkin, vice president of the P. F. Collier & Son Company, which made the avard, made the presentation at Cheyenne after Bradford Ross, the Governor's son, unveiled the trophy.
